I use my own name for my instrumental releases. ‘Sieben’ is my main project for my looped violin, song-based material. My instrumental releases have been mainly ‘neo-classical’ in style – for want of a better term. ‘Soundtrack’ is the word that crops up most often, I suppose, when people describe this music. 2009 saw the last MH release, ‘The Matter of Britain’, for which I wrote the music to accompany my father reading his poems. My next MH release may well also be another issue like this; my music and CD, with my father’s poems and illustrations. I’ll also be continuing my soundtrack work for film and TV.
